Лучшие инструменты для современной веб-разработки в 2021 году

Веб-разработка — это увлекательный процесс, который требует от разработчиков постоянного развития и использования новых инструментов. Сегодня мы рассмотрим лучшие инструменты для современной веб-разработки в 2021 году, которые помогут вам создавать дизайн-концепты, писать код, поддерживать проекты и многое другое.

Среди самых полезных инструментов для разработки веб-сайтов можно выделить среды разработки (IDE) и текстовые редакторы, которые помогают ускорить процесс написания кода. Кроме того, есть инструменты, которые предназначены для создания дизайна, такие как Adobe Photoshop или Sketch. Также существуют фреймворки и библиотеки, которые упрощают процесс разработки и ускоряют работу.

В этой статье мы расскажем о том, как использовать эти инструменты для создания прекрасных веб-сайтов, более эффективно писать код, легче поддерживать проекты и приводить свою работу на новый уровень.

Инструменты для верстки сайтов

1. HTML и CSS

HTML является стандартным языком разметки для создания веб-страниц, а CSS используется для оформления этих страниц. Нужно хорошо овладеть основами HTML и CSS, чтобы создавать красивый и удобный дизайн. Существует множество онлайн-курсов и видеоуроков для обучения этим языкам.

2. Bootstrap

Bootstrap является одним из самых популярных фреймворков для создания сайтов с адаптивным дизайном. Он содержит готовые HTML и CSS компоненты, которые можно легко настроить и использовать в своих проектах. Кроме того, Bootstrap предлагает удобную сетку для расположения элементов на странице.

3. Sublime Text

Sublime Text является популярным текстовым редактором для написания кода. Он имеет множество удобных функций, таких как подсветка синтаксиса, автодополнение и возможность расширения. Sublime Text предлагает много полезных плагинов для разработки веб-сайтов, которые могут значительно упростить вашу работу.

4. Adobe Photoshop

Adobe Photoshop является графическим редактором, который поможет создать привлекательный дизайн для вашего сайта. С помощью Photoshop можно нарезать изображения и оптимизировать их для веб-страницы. Кроме того, Photoshop предлагает многие полезные инструменты для работы с векторными изображениями.

5. GitHub

GitHub является платформой для управления версиями и совместной работы над проектами. С помощью GitHub вы можете легко хранить свой код и контролировать его версии. Кроме того, GitHub предлагает удобный способ совместной работы над проектами с другими разработчиками.

    В заключении, верстка сайтов – это процесс, который требует знаний и умений. Использование удобных инструментов, таких как HTML, CSS, Bootstrap, Sublime Text, Adobe Photoshop и GitHub, поможет вам создать красивый и функциональный веб-сайт.

Инструменты для работы с графикой и дизайном

Adobe Photoshop

Adobe Photoshop – это тот инструмент, который является основой для создания графического дизайна. Он позволяет создавать и редактировать различные изображения, в том числе и работать с цветами и примерять на них различные фильтры. Photoshop также является основным инструментом для создания дизайна веб-сайтов.

Adobe Illustrator

Adobe Illustrator – это инструмент для создания векторной графики и иллюстраций. Он используется для создания логотипов, эмблем, баннеров, иконок и других элементов графического дизайна. Векторная графика, созданная в Illustrator, может быть легко масштабирована и изменена без потери качества.

Figma

Figma – это онлайн-инструмент для создания графического дизайна и прототипирования, который позволяет совместно работать на проекте нескольким пользователям. Он предлагает большое количество шаблонов и компонентов, что упрощает и ускоряет работу над проектами. Figma также является отличным инструментом для создания дизайна мобильных приложений.

Inkscape

Inkscape – это бесплатный инструмент для создания векторной графики и иллюстраций. Он является альтернативой Adobe Illustrator и представляет собой мощный инструмент для профессиональной работы. Inkscape поддерживает множество форматов, включая SVG, DXF и EPS, и может использоваться для создания и редактирования векторных изображений.

  • Adobe Photoshop
  • Adobe Illustrator
  • Figma
  • Inkscape

Инструменты для управления проектами и коммуникаций в команде

1. Asana

Asana – это универсальный инструмент для управления проектами и коммуникаций в команде. Он позволяет создавать задачи и проекты, назначать ответственных, определять сроки выполнения задач, следить за прогрессом работы, обмениваться сообщениями и многим другим.

Преимущества:

  • Бесплатный абонемент для небольших команд
  • Интеграция с другими календарями и сервисами
  • Удобный интерфейс, легкий в освоении

2. Slack

Slack – это популярная платформа для коммуникаций в команде, которая позволяет общаться с коллегами в чате, создавать каналы для обсуждения тем, обмениваться файлами и документацией, интегрироваться с различными сервисами и многое другое.

Преимущества:

  • Бесплатный доступ для небольших команд
  • Удобный интерфейс, настраиваемые уведомления
  • Интеграция с другими инструментами

3. Trello

Trello – это простой и эффективный инструмент для управления проектами и задачами в команде, который работает по принципу досок и карточек. Он позволяет создавать задачи и проекты, определять ответственных, просматривать прогресс и многое другое.

Преимущества:

  • Бесплатный доступ для небольших команд
  • Простой и понятный интерфейс
  • Интеграция с другими сервисами
Инструмент Преимущества
Asana Бесплатный абонемент для небольших команд; Интеграция с другими календарями и сервисами; Удобный интерфейс, легкий в освоении
Slack Бесплатный доступ для небольших команд; Удобный интерфейс, настраиваемые уведомления; Интеграция с другими инструментами
Trello Бесплатный доступ для небольших команд; Простой и понятный интерфейс; Интеграция с другими сервисами

Вопрос-ответ:

Какие веб-фреймворки рекомендуются для использования в 2021 году?

Для фронтенд-разработки наиболее популярными фреймворками являются React, Vue.js, и Angular. Для бэкенд-разработки наиболее популярные фреймворки – это Node.js, Laravel и Django. Однако выбор зависит от потребностей проекта и собственных предпочтений разработчика.

Какие инструменты можно использовать для верстки на HTML и CSS?

Для верстки на HTML и CSS можно использовать редакторы кода, такие как Sublime Text, Visual Studio Code, Atom. Также существуют визуальные редакторы, такие как Adobe Dreamweaver и Figma, которые позволяют создавать верстку без написания кода.

Какие инструменты можно использовать для создания и управления базами данных?

Для создания и управления базами данных можно использовать MySQL, PostgreSQL, MongoDB, и Redis. Однако выбор зависит от типа проекта и задач, которые нужно решать.

Какие инструменты рекомендуются для оптимизации веб-сайта для поисковых систем?

Для оптимизации веб-сайта для поисковых систем рекомендуется использовать инструменты, такие как Google Analytics, SEMrush, Ahrefs, Google Search Console, и Yoast SEO. Эти инструменты помогают анализировать трафик и показатели сайта, а также оптимизировать контент и мета-теги на страницах сайта.

Какие инструменты можно использовать для тестирования веб-сайта?

Для тестирования веб-сайта можно использовать инструменты, такие как Selenium, Cypress, и TestComplete. Эти инструменты помогают автоматизировать тестирование, что упрощает процесс и позволяет обнаружить больше ошибок.

Какие инструменты рекомендуются для разработки адаптивных веб-сайтов?

Для разработки адаптивных веб-сайтов рекомендуется использовать инструменты, такие как Bootstrap, Materialize, и Foundation. Эти фреймворки помогают создавать адаптивные сайты с помощью готовых компонентов и стилей.

Какие инструменты можно использовать для оптимизации изображений на веб-сайте?

Для оптимизации изображений на веб-сайте можно использовать инструменты, такие как TinyPNG, Optimizilla, и JPEGmini. Эти инструменты уменьшают размер файлов изображений, не снижая качество отображения.

Какие инструменты можно использовать для ускорения загрузки веб-сайта?

Для ускорения загрузки веб-сайта можно использовать инструменты, такие как Webpack, Gulp, и Grunt. Эти инструменты позволяют оптимизировать и сжимать файлы, удалять ненужные ресурсы, и кэшировать данные, что ускоряет загрузку сайта.

Какие инструменты можно использовать для создания анимации на веб-сайте?

Для создания анимации на веб-сайте можно использовать инструменты, такие как CSS Animations, JavaScript Animations, и jQuery. Эти инструменты позволяют создавать анимацию с помощью CSS-правил и взаимодействия с DOM-деревом.

Какие инструменты можно использовать для разработки мобильных приложений?

Для разработки мобильных приложений можно использовать инструменты, такие как React Native, Flutter, и Ionic. Эти инструменты позволяют создавать кроссплатформенные мобильные приложения с помощью JavaScript и других веб-технологий.

Какие инструменты можно использовать для работы с Git и контролем версий кода?

Для работы с Git и контролем версий кода можно использовать инструменты, такие как GitHub, GitLab, и Bitbucket. Эти инструменты позволяют хранить и управлять исходным кодом проекта, а также сотрудничать с другими разработчиками.

Какие инструменты можно использовать для загрузки и установки зависимостей?

Для загрузки и установки зависимостей можно использовать инструменты, такие как NPM, Yarn, и Bower. Эти инструменты упрощают процесс установки и управления зависимостями проекта.

Какие инструменты можно использовать для обмена данными между клиентом и сервером?

Для обмена данными между клиентом и сервером можно использовать инструменты, такие как AJAX, Fetch API, и WebSockets. Эти инструменты позволяют обеспечивать интерактивность и динамичность взаимодействия между пользователем и веб-сайтом.

Какие инструменты рекомендуются для работы с CSS-препроцессорами?

Для работы с CSS-препроцессорами, такими как Sass или Less, рекомендуются инструменты, такие как CodeKit, Prepros, и Koala. Эти инструменты компилируют код из препроцессоров в стандартный CSS-код и упрощают его использование.

Какие инструменты можно использовать для тестирования безопасности веб-сайта?

Для тестирования безопасности веб-сайта можно использовать инструменты, такие как Burp Suite, OWASP ZAP, и Nessus. Эти инструменты позволяют выявлять и решать возможные уязвимости веб-сайта, связанные с безопасностью.

Отзывы

Max_93

Статья очень полезна для тех, кто занимается веб-разработкой. Автор дает подробное описание лучших инструментов для создания сайтов и приложений. Кроме того, она подробно и доступно объясняет, как использовать каждый инструмент. Я бы с удовольствием использовал рекомендованные инструменты. Такие статьи всегда помогают быть в курсе последних новинок и технологий в веб-разработке. Мне особенно понравилось описание Adobe XD и Figma. Я раньше не использовал их, но теперь буду использовать для макетов и прототипов сайтов. Я думаю, что каждый разработчик найдет в статье что-то полезное для себя. Спасибо автору за такую полезную информацию.

Olga_92

Я очень благодарна автору статьи за список лучших инструментов для современной веб-разработки в 2021 году! Делая свой первый сайт, я была потеряна среди огромного количества инструментов, но благодаря этой статье нашла то, что мне нужно. Я хотела бы особенно отметить Adobe XD, потому что этот инструмент настоящий находка для дизайнеров. Он очень удобен в использовании, понятен и помогает создавать красивые и функциональные интерфейсы. Также я присмотрелась к редактору Atom и Vue.js, потому что с их помощью можно создавать удобные приложения и сайты. Статья очень полезна и рекомендую ее всем начинающим веб-разработчикам, как я.

Kate01

Статья очень полезна для меня, как начинающего веб-разработчика. Я благодарна автору за подробное описание лучших инструментов для современной веб-разработки в 2021 году. Многие из этих инструментов я еще не использовала, но теперь смогу изучить их подробнее. Я особенно заинтересовалась прототипированием с помощью Figma и использованием Git для контроля версий. Информация о мобильной оптимизации сайтов и возможности использования API также пригодится мне в моей работе. Стали доступны новые инструменты, которые облегчают и ускоряют процесс работы веб-разработчика. Спасибо за информацию и рекомендации!

Анна Смирнова

Статья про лучшие инструменты для современной веб-разработки действительно очень полезна и необходима для всех, кто занимается данной профессией. Я, как человек, который интересуется веб-разработкой, считаю, что такие практические обзоры являются отличной возможностью искать новые инструменты и узнавать о тех, которые уже знаешь. В статье упоминаются многие полезные инструменты, такие как препроцессоры, CMS, визуальные редакторы и многое другое. Каждый из представленных инструментов имеет свои преимущества и недостатки, и знакомство с ними помогает лучше понимать, какие инструменты лучше использовать в каждой конкретной ситуации. Я особенно заинтересовалась возможностями, которые предлагают визуальные редакторы. Я думаю, что это очень удобно, так как создание дизайна сайта совсем не простое дело, особенно для начинающих. Кроме того, множество визуальных редакторов доступны бесплатно, что для меня, как новичка, очень важно. В целом, статья представляет действительно полезный обзор современных инструментов для веб-разработки. Я определенно буду использовать эту информацию в своей работе и узнаю еще больше о тех инструментах, которые вызвали наибольший интерес.

Nikita07

Статья о лучших инструментах для современной веб-разработки в 2021 году очень полезна для меня как для начинающего программиста. Я был приятно удивлен тем, как много новых и интересных инструментов и фреймворков есть в настоящее время для создания веб-сайтов и веб-приложений. Из статьи, я выяснил, что важно выбирать инструменты, которые подходят для конкретного проекта, и что не всегда новые инструменты являются лучшими выбором. Кроме того, я узнал о многих БЭМ, Vue.js, React, и автоматических сборщиках, которые могут помочь ускорить процесс разработки. Я думаю, что эти инструменты и фреймворки действительно могут улучшить мой опыт веб-программирования и помочь мне достичь больших результатов в будущем. Большое спасибо за такую полезную статью!

Иван

Статья очень полезна для всех, кто занимается веб-разработкой или интересуется этой темой. Я благодарен автору за то, что она рассказала о лучших инструментах для современной веб-разработки в 2021 году. Я считаю, что это необходимо знать каждому, кто хочет быть в курсе последних тенденций и продвигать свои проекты в Интернете. Я с удовольствием ознакомился с перечисленными в статье инструментами, такими как Figma, Visual Studio Code, Webflow и многие другие. Они действительно помогают в быстром и качественном создании веб-сайтов и приложений. Теперь я точно знаю, какие инструменты выбрать для своих проектов и как их использовать. Эта статья станет моим незаменимым помощником в работе и я рекомендую ее всем, кто интересуется веб-разработкой.

VK
Pinterest
Telegram
WhatsApp
OK
Прокрутить наверх
Adblock
detector